ESA vs. PSD in Wisconsin: Know Your Rights
Wisconsin law distinguishes between Emotional Support Animals (Housing protection) and Psychiatric Service Dogs (Housing + Public Access + Travel).
Wisconsin Emotional Support Animal (ESA)
Provides therapeutic comfort to mitigate mental health symptoms. Protected for **housing** only.

Wisconsin Psychiatric Service Dog (PSD)
Task-trained dog for psychiatric disabilities. Protected for **Housing AND Public Access**.

Note: Airlines treat ESAs as regular pets; only trained Psychiatric Service Dogs are permitted in the cabin under current DOT regulations.
How a PSD Assists Wisconsinites with Disabilities
To be recognized as a Psychiatric Service Dog in Wisconsin, the animal must be trained to perform specific tasks that directly mitigate the handler's disability symptoms.
Panic Alerts
Pawing or nudging to stop repetitive anxious behaviors.
Deep Pressure
DPT (Deep Pressure Therapy) to calm the nervous system during stress.
Grounding
Tactile stimulation to bring the handler back to the present moment.
Safety Checks
Performing room searches for intruders to mitigate hypervigilance.

For PSD Handlers in Public
- Establishments cannot require task demonstrations or 'proof' beyond the two ADA questions.
- Wisconsin law protects your right to a service dog in all places of public accommodation.
- Misrepresenting a pet as a service animal in WI is a violation (Wis. Stat. § 106.52).
